Biography
I graduated from Washington State University with a Bachelor of Science degree in Mathematics in 1989. I earned my Masters' degree from Western Washington University in 1992.
I have been teaching Mathematics for 20 years. (6 Middle School/Junior High and 14 High School)
- Capital High School
- Komachin Middle School
- South Kitsap High School
- Cedar Heights Junior High
- Richland High School
I am a T3 (Teachers Teaching with Technology) National Instructor where I teach other teachers around the country how to incorporate technology into their regular classroom.
